WebFor example, you might buffer a school by one mile and use the buffer to select all the students that live more than one mile from the school to plan for their transportation to and from school. You could use the multiring buffer tool to classify the areas around a feature into near, moderate distance, and long distance classes for an analysis. Webthe anteroom and buffer area/cleanroom can be the same space. However, in a high-risk environment, a wall with a door must separate the anteroom and buffer area. Anterooms are a necessary component of the cleanroom complex. For non-haz-ardous applications, an anteroom must maintain at least ISO Class 8 conditions and be at positive pressure to ... WebNov 22, 2016 · Longitudinal buffer area – the area of a project in between the end of a lane closure taper and the start of a work area which provides protection for road users and workers by allowing drivers the space necessary to slow down before entering the actual work area. Work area – area where the work takes place and all materials are stored.
